General Admission Policies
Entry into Citizens Bank Park requires a valid ticket, which is scanned at turnstiles to control access. Fans must carry photo identification if they are purchasing or redeeming tickets at will call. The stadium reserves the right to inspect bags for security purposes, and items that pose a safety risk are prohibited from entering the concourse.
Prohibited Items and Security
To comply with phillies stadium rules, guests cannot bring glass containers, weapons, or illegal substances into the facility. Professional cameras, drones, and large signage are also restricted to protect intellectual property and public safety. Security personnel may conduct sweeps, and refusal to comply can result in denied entry or removal from the premises.

Alcohol and Tobacco Policies
Alcohol sales are permitted only in designated areas, and patrons must be of legal drinking age to purchase or consume these beverages. Open containers outside these zones are not allowed under phillies stadium rules. Smoking and vaping are typically confined to marked outdoor areas, ensuring a comfortable experience for non-smoking attendees.
Food, Concessions, and Accessibility
Outside food and non-alcoholic drinks are generally not permitted, though exceptions exist for infants, dietary needs, and medically required items. Guests with accessibility requirements can request accommodations, including mobility devices and service animal support, in line with established phillies stadium rules. Clear signage and staff assistance help guide visitors to appropriate entrances and seating sections.
Bag Policies and Storage Options
Clear or partially clear bags that meet size specifications are encouraged to expedite entry under phillies stadium rules. Small clutch bags, camera bags, and diaper bags often fall within these guidelines. For larger items, secure storage locations may be available, though guests should verify current policies before arriving at the park.
